Disney’s Live-Action Pinocchio Has a Director

Disney’s search for a director of the live-action Pinocchio is over. Paul King, the man who brought Paddington bear to the screen, will now do the same for Disney’s beloved puppet. Disney’s Live-Action Pinocchio Will Need To Find A New Director

Disney’s live-action version of Pinocchio is headed back to the drawing board when it comes to finding a director for the film.
